Freedom and Bondage

Remaining rooted to the ground Flexing her grey wings without a sound A sliver of light cracks open the night Drenched in memories within her sight An ordinary soul patched up and glued Stretching and moaning, swaying with moods Strong arms around her like a cage Her inner voice calming like a sage Freedom and Bondage live close by Setting caged thoughts free, if only she tries This smog surrounds her like a cancer Her body lifts, her arms stretched out like a feathered dancer 21.3.2021 Sponsor: Unseeking Seeker Premium Contest Winner- Ninth Place.
